The Evolution of Fiber Optic Technology: From Early Glass Fibers to Modern 400G Systems

Fiber optic technology has come a long way since its early development, transforming how data travels across cities, countries, and even continents. In the beginning, researchers worked with simple glass fibers that could carry only limited information over short distances. These early fibers were fragile and easily damaged, which made real-world use difficult. Over the decades, advancements in materials, design, and engineering helped build stronger and faster communication systems. As fiber optic research expanded, engineers discovered new ways to reduce signal loss and improve light transmission. One major breakthrough was the development of low-loss optical fibers, which allowed signals to travel longer distances without frequent regeneration. This improvement opened the door for large-scale telecommunication networks. Another major milestone was the invention of optical amplifiers, which strengthened signals directly in the fiber without converting them back to electrical form. These innovations allowed fiber optics to outperform older copper-based networks in both speed and capacity.

By the 1990s and early 2000s, the demand for internet and digital communication grew rapidly. Researchers responded by increasing fiber bandwidth through techniques like wavelength-division multiplexing, where multiple light wavelengths could travel through the same fiber at the same time. This change dramatically increased overall capacity and helped support the rising use of mobile phones, cloud computing, streaming services, and global data centers. As a result, fiber optics became the backbone of nearly every modern communication system.

A Guide to Chengdu at Night: Food, Attractions, and Night Markets

Chengdu is one of the most exciting cities in China to explore after sunset. When night comes, the streets light up with colorful signs, the smell of delicious food fills the air, and locals gather with friends for relaxed evenings. When the sun goes down, one of the first things many travelers notice is the peaceful yet lively atmosphere. Chengdu locals love slow living, even at night, which means you will always find people chatting, eating hotpot, drinking tea, or playing mahjong outside. A great place to begin your night tour is Chunxi Road, the city’s busiest shopping street. In the evening, it becomes even more vibrant, with huge LED screens, music, and crowds enjoying their time. You can walk around, shop for souvenirs, or try street snacks such as sweet Sichuan pancakes and grilled skewers. Chunxi Road is also close to Taikoo Li, a modern outdoor shopping area where traditional buildings and modern shops sit side by side.

Another great nighttime attraction is Anshun Bridge, a famous landmark over the Jin River. The bridge shines with golden lights and reflects beautifully on the water, making it a perfect place for photos. Nearby, many bars offer live music and open-air seating. This area is great for people who prefer a quieter evening with a scenic view. You can also take a gentle walk along the riverside, where small coffee shops and dessert stores remain open until late. Chengdu’s nightlife is not only about loud bars; it is also about slow walks, good food, and peaceful moments.

If you want a deeper cultural experience, visiting a Sichuan Opera performance at night is a must. The highlight of the show is “face-changing,” where performers switch colorful masks instantly with magical speed. The opera combines music, lights, comedy, and acrobatics, making it fun for all ages. Most night shows include English explanations, so international visitors can easily follow the story. This cultural activity shows a unique side of Chengdu that you won’t see during the day.

Night markets are another reason Chengdu is popular among food lovers. One of the most famous markets is Jinli Old Street. In the evening, the red lanterns glow brightly, creating a traditional Chinese atmosphere. The street is full of stalls selling handmade crafts, souvenirs, and snacks like rabbit head, spicy noodles, and fried dumplings. Jinli is always busy at night, but that energy is what makes it special. You can simply walk, eat, and enjoy the beautiful ancient-style setting.

Top Mistakes Experienced Gamblers Still Make and How to Fix Them

Many people think that experienced gamblers no longer make mistakes, but this is not true. Even players who have been gambling for many years still repeat common errors without realizing it. Sometimes, confidence becomes the biggest problem. When a person feels they understand the game very well, they may take bigger risks or ignore basic rules. This often leads to unnecessary losses. Gambling experience is useful, but it does not protect anyone from human habits such as impatience, stress, or overconfidence. Understanding these mistakes and learning how to fix them can help every gambler improve their results and enjoy the game in a healthier way.

One of the most common mistakes experienced gamblers make is chasing losses. After losing several times in a row, players often feel frustrated and try to win back everything quickly. They increase their bets, hoping luck will suddenly turn in their favor. Unfortunately, this usually makes the situation worse. Gambling outcomes are unpredictable, and chasing losses often leads to even bigger losses. The best way to fix this is to set a clear loss limit before playing. Once you reach that limit, you must stop, even if you feel the urge to continue. Accepting a loss is part of being a responsible gambler.

Another mistake is playing without a proper budget. Beginners often set budgets because they know they should play carefully, but experienced gamblers sometimes believe they can control themselves without a strict limit. This confidence can be dangerous. Without a clear spending plan, it’s easy to keep betting more than you planned, especially on days when emotions take over. The solution is simple: decide how much money you can afford to lose before you start gambling and stick to that amount. keeping gambling funds separate from daily expenses also helps prevent financial stress.

Many skilled gamblers also forget to review game rules and payout rates. They may assume they already know how everything works, especially if they have played similar games before. However, different games, especially online games, have different odds, features, and payouts. Not paying attention to these details can reduce your chances of winning. To fix this, it’s important to refresh your understanding before starting a game. Even a quick review of the rules or payout table can help you make smarter choices.

Experienced gamblers often fall into the trap of overconfidence, especially after a winning streak. Winning several rounds can make anyone feel lucky or skilled. This feeling can lead to bigger bets and riskier decisions. But winning streaks never last forever, and overconfidence can quickly turn a good session into a bad one. The best solution is to stay calm and follow your original betting plan, no matter how many wins you get in a row. Each round is independent, and past wins do not guarantee future ones.

Emotions also play a big role in gambling mistakes. Even experienced players make bad decisions when they are tired, stressed, or angry. Some gamble to escape problems or improve their mood, but this usually leads to poor judgment. To avoid this trap, always gamble when you feel relaxed and clear-minded. If you catch yourself feeling emotional or unfocused, take a break. Gambling should be a form of entertainment, not a solution to emotional problems.

Another mistake long-time gamblers make is sticking to old strategies that may no longer be effective. Gambling games, especially online versions, often change their features and rules. New technologies and systems make some old strategies outdated. To fix this, gamblers should stay updated with new information, read guides, and be open to learning new techniques. Flexibility helps players adapt to changes and improve their chances.
